    Will be going off to alignment tomorrow.

    All went smooth and truck drives tight with not a single complain, steering was a bit off to the right, he adjusted, tested and got it centered within 5 min. By the way, nothing rubs.

    UCA : stock
    LCA: stock with whiteline bushings and problem solver ball joint.
    Suspension: bilstein 5100 with OME 885X springs at bottom clip.
    Sway bar: LOL.

    Re torqued all front suspension hardware and replaced the lower shock bolts with the ones from the 4runner(5/6gen) perfect fitment, you can re use the washer and nut and provides a tapperless fitment. Seems to prevent bushing twist, which is a know source for those annoying cliks. Again, a video guide and explain action in español.

    Alright, just finish the installation of my rear diff armor. You know, the one that doesn’t steal a bunch of clearance and it’s affordable. Made by RuffStuff part R1772 aka the 3/8” bash plate.. It’s intended for the toyota solid axle pick ups. Shape doesn’t fully match so heat, and physical force is needed to get it to match your rear 8” cover.
